1. A seat mounting structure for use in a vehicle, that lessens the risk of injury to an occupant in side-impact collisions, the seat mounting structure comprising:

  • a sensor system;

    a linkage system that guides a seat vertically up and laterally toward a centerline of the vehicle in such a manner that the seat is uniformly displaced in a substantially curvilinear translation such that little or no tilting of the seat takes place; and

    an inflation module comprising an inflator and an inflatable structure, wherein the inflatable structure inflates in response to the sensor system, wherein the inflation of the inflatable structure displaces the seat in accordance with the linkage system.
